In the dynamic world of startups, investments play a crucial role in shaping the future of innovative companies. One such investment that has recently made headlines is Sandwater, a Norwegian investor, backing Munich-based robotics startup Filics.
Founded in 2019, Filics specialises in developing driverless transport systems for the logistics sector. Their innovative double runner robotics system automates intralogistics pallet transport, revolutionising the industry.
Sandwater, with its focus on ClimateTech, Robotics, and Health, found this investment to be a perfect fit. The €13.5 million Series A funding round for Filics, which took place in July 2025, aligns well with Sandwater's investment strategy.
The investment marks Sandwater's growing interest in Germany, particularly in the field of ClimateTech. This is not the first time Sandwater has invested in European startups, as they have previously backed companies like FarmInsect (AgriTech) and XO Life (HealthTech).
